Laura Abbott
13439479c7
staging: ion: Add files for parsing the devicetree
...
Devicetree is the preferred mechanism for platform definition
these days. Add a set of files for supporting Ion with devicetree.
This includes a set of bindings for heaps common across all
devices and parsing methods. Clients may use the standard
bindings or they can call the parsing functions along with
their own parsing for platform specific heaps.
Signed-off-by: Laura Abbott <labbott@redhat.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 12:18:55 +02:00
Laura Abbott
76a96d86c8
devicetree: bindings for Ion
...
This adds a base set of devicetree bindings for the Ion memory
manager. This supports setting up the generic set of heaps and
their properties.
Signed-off-by: Laura Abbott <labbott@redhat.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 12:18:55 +02:00
Laura Abbott
02b23803c6
staging: android: ion: Add ioctl to query available heaps
...
Ion clients currently lack a good method to determine what
heaps are available and what ids they map to. This leads
to tight coupling between user and kernel space and headaches.
Add a query ioctl to let userspace know the availability of
heaps.
Signed-off-by: Laura Abbott <labbott@redhat.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:46:44 +02:00
Raphaël Beamonte
bef611a92e
staging: rtl8712: checkpatch cleanup: block comments using a trailing */
...
Fix checkpatch.pl warning "Block comments use a trailing */ on
a separate line" on multiple files of the driver by editing the
affected comments.
Signed-off-by: Raphaël Beamonte <raphael.beamonte@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:43:52 +02:00
Julia Lawall
1c099ed63f
staging: rtl8192e: constify local structures
...
For structure types defined in the same file or local header files, find
top-level static structure declarations that have the following
properties:
1. Never reassigned.
2. Address never taken
3. Not passed to a top-level macro call
4. No pointer or array-typed field passed to a function or stored in a
variable.
Declare structures having all of these properties as const.
Done using Coccinelle.
Based on a suggestion by Joe Perches <joe@perches.com>.
Signed-off-by: Julia Lawall <Julia.Lawall@lip6.fr>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:40:06 +02:00
Imre Deak
ce4b80fb05
staging: gdm724x: gdm_lte: Constify gdm_netdev_ops
...
Fix the following checkpatch.pl warning:
WARNING: struct net_device_ops should normally be const
+static struct net_device_ops gdm_netdev_ops = {
Signed-off-by: Imre Deak <imre.deak@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:40:06 +02:00
Ivan Safonov
71d387c9dd
staging: r8188eu: remove HalFunc member of adapter structure
...
hal_ops structure is empty.
Also remove hal_ops definition.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:30:04 +02:00
Ivan Safonov
e72a384b8f
staging: r8188eu: remove hal_reset_security_engine member of hal_ops structure
...
hal_reset_security_engine always is NULL.
Also rtw_hal_reset_security_engine function removed.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:30:03 +02:00
Ivan Safonov
20b63baa1e
staging: r8188eu: remove interrupt_handler member of hal_ops structure
...
interrupt_handler does not used.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:30:03 +02:00
Ivan Safonov
6559b8b5cb
staging: r8188eu: remove hal_set_hal_ops macro
...
hal_set_hal_ops is a trivial wrapper for rtl8188eu_set_hal_ops.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:30:03 +02:00
Ivan Safonov
274c4f2912
staging: r8188eu: remove rtl8188e_set_hal_ops function
...
rtl8188e_set_hal_ops do nothing.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:30:03 +02:00
Ivan Safonov
2490fbf7b6
staging: r8188eu: rename rtl8188e_free_hal_data to rtw_hal_free_data
...
And remove two one-line wrappers.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:30:03 +02:00
Ivan Safonov
a5c2587435
staging: r8188eu: rename rtl8188e_init_dm_priv to rtw_hal_dm_init
...
And remove two one-line wrappers.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:30:03 +02:00
Ivan Safonov
f86fc9b0b6
staging: r8188eu: rename ReadChipVersion8188E to rtw_hal_read_chip_version
...
And remove two one-line wrappers.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:30:03 +02:00
Ivan Safonov
1ac7c98699
staging: r8188eu: rename phy_set_bw_mode to rtw_hal_set_bwmode
...
And remove two one-line wrappers.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:30:03 +02:00
Ivan Safonov
bada35ba84
staging: r8188eu: rename phy_sw_chnl to rtw_hal_set_chan
...
And remove two one-line wrappers.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:30:03 +02:00
Ivan Safonov
66fa5a4688
staging: r8188eu: rename rtl8188e_HalDmWatchDog to rtw_hal_dm_watchdog
...
And remove two one-line wrappers.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:30:03 +02:00
Ivan Safonov
c805976418
staging: r8188eu: rename rtl8188e_Add_RateATid to rtw_hal_add_ra_tid
...
And remove two one-line wrappers.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:30:03 +02:00
Ivan Safonov
1e24579b0a
staging: r8188eu: rename AntDivBeforeLink8188E to rtw_hal_antdiv_before_linked
...
And remove two one-line wrappers.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:30:03 +02:00
Ivan Safonov
2865af357c
staging: r8188eu: rename AntDivCompare8188E to rtw_hal_antdiv_rssi_compared
...
And remove two one-line wrappers.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:30:03 +02:00
Ivan Safonov
76098bcb30
staging: r8188eu: rename phy_query_rf_reg to rtw_hal_read_rfreg
...
And remove two one-line wrappers.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:30:02 +02:00
Ivan Safonov
348526f75d
staging: r8188eu: rename sreset_init_value to rtw_hal_sreset_init
...
And remove two one-line wrappers.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:30:02 +02:00
Ivan Safonov
35e224f3fd
staging: r8188eu: remove sreset_get_wifi_status of hal_ops structure
...
Driver does not use it.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:30:02 +02:00
Ivan Safonov
685adf8aa3
staging: r8188eu: rename rtl8188e_SetHalODMVar to rtw_hal_set_odm_var
...
And remove many one-line wrappers.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:30:02 +02:00
Ivan Safonov
91d0696299
staging: r8188eu: rename hal_notch_filter_8188e to rtw_hal_notch_filter
...
And remove many one-line wrappers.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:30:02 +02:00
Ivan Safonov
ecee4947a2
staging: r8188eu: rename rtl8188eu_InitPowerOn to rtw_hal_power_on
...
And remove many one-line wrappers.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:30:02 +02:00
Ivan Safonov
dbc1917aa2
staging: r8188eu: remove hal_init member of hal_ops structure
...
It is unnecessary wrapper for rtl8188eu_hal_init function.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:30:02 +02:00
Ivan Safonov
b1e120a598
staging: r8188eu: remove hal_deinit member of hal_ops structure
...
It is unnecessary wrapper for rtl8188eu_hal_deinit function.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:23:23 +02:00
Ivan Safonov
09ebc91ee2
staging: r8188eu: rename rtl8188eu_inirp_init to rtw_hal_inirp_init
...
And remove two one-line wrappers.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:23:23 +02:00
Ivan Safonov
08d58ec80b
staging: r8188eu: rename usb_read_port_cancel to rtw_hal_inirp_deinit
...
And remove three one-line wrappers.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:23:23 +02:00
Ivan Safonov
e582af5d42
staging: r8188eu: rename rtl8188eu_init_xmit_priv to rtw_hal_init_xmit_priv
...
And remove two one-line wrappers.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:23:23 +02:00
Ivan Safonov
286fe9b30d
staging: r8188eu: rename rtl8188eu_init_recv_priv to rtw_hal_init_recv_priv
...
And remove two one-line wrappers.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:23:23 +02:00
Ivan Safonov
67f7ada8dc
staging: r8188eu: rename rtl8188eu_free_recv_priv to rtw_hal_free_recv_priv
...
And remove two one-line wrappers.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:23:23 +02:00
Ivan Safonov
02d0de1f8c
staging: r8188eu: rename rtl8188eu_InitSwLeds to rtw_hal_sw_led_init
...
And remove two one-line wrappers.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:23:23 +02:00
Ivan Safonov
d435335fdf
staging: r8188eu: rename rtl8188eu_DeInitSwLeds to rtw_hal_sw_led_deinit
...
And remove two one-line wrappers.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:23:23 +02:00
Ivan Safonov
2d91255a69
staging: r8188eu: rename rtl8188eu_init_default_value to rtw_hal_def_value_init
...
And remove two one-line wrappers.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:23:23 +02:00
Ivan Safonov
7d962ca011
staging: r8188eu: rename rtl8188eu_interface_configure to rtw_hal_chip_configure
...
And remove two one-line wrappers.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:23:23 +02:00
Ivan Safonov
61e0c324dc
staging: r8188eu: rename _ReadAdapterInfo8188EU to rtw_hal_read_chip_info
...
And remove two one-line wrappers.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:23:23 +02:00
Ivan Safonov
655266d538
staging: r8188eu: rename SetHwReg8188EU to rtw_hal_set_hwreg
...
And remove two one-line wrappers.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:23:23 +02:00
Ivan Safonov
385b452ca1
staging: r8188eu: rename GetHwReg8188EU to rtw_hal_get_hwreg
...
And remove two one-line wrappers.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:23:22 +02:00
Ivan Safonov
359d96127f
staging: r8188eu: rename GetHalDefVar8188EUsb to rtw_hal_get_def_var
...
And remove many one-line wrappers.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:23:22 +02:00
Ivan Safonov
90c69b7a1d
staging: r8188eu: remove UpdateRAMaskHandler member of hal_ops structure
...
It is unnecessary wrapper for UpdateHalRAMask8188EUsb function.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:23:22 +02:00
Ivan Safonov
0e1e385a18
staging: r8188eu: rename SetBeaconRelatedRegisters8188EUsb to rtw_hal_bcn_related_reg_setting
...
And remove many one-line wrappers.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:23:22 +02:00
Ivan Safonov
b3a4942fbc
staging: r8188eu: rename pre_xmitframe to rtw_hal_xmit
...
And remove many one-line wrappers.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:23:22 +02:00
Ivan Safonov
61a30f36e3
staging: r8188eu: rename rtl8188eu_mgnt_xmit to rtw_hal_mgnt_xmit
...
And remove many one-line wrappers.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:23:22 +02:00
Ivan Safonov
11c717427d
staging: r8188eu: remove pxmitbuf parameter of rtl8188eu_xmitframe_complete function
...
pxmitbuf always is NULL.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:23:22 +02:00
Ivan Safonov
3929667e89
staging: r8188eu: remove do_queue_select function
...
do_queue_select is simplest one-line function.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:23:22 +02:00
Ivan Safonov
f8a1a236b7
staging: r8188eu: remove sizeof_priv parameter of rtw_alloc_etherdev_with_old_priv function
...
sizeof_priv does not used.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:23:22 +02:00
Ivan Safonov
cfb800828e
staging: r8188eu: remove sizeof_priv member of rtw_netdev_priv_indicator
...
sizeof_priv does not used.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:23:22 +02:00
Ivan Safonov
78d41b168d
staging: r8188eu: remove not_indic_disco member of mlme_priv structure
...
This member does not used.
Signed-off-by: Ivan Safonov <insafonov@gmail.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
2016-09-12 11:23:22 +02:00